☐ Before rotating the Tocksweep scheduler keys, confirm the cron drift investigation is closed: support should verify that no jobs on the Hallin cluster are still firing more than 90 seconds late, and that the clock-sync fix has been deployed to every worker. Attach the final drift report to the ceremony record. When both checks pass, unseal the rotation workstation using the recovery passphrase noted immediately below this item.

recovery phrase for kagep-kadug: praox-wenael

Hi Marisol,

The Brindlewire message queue cluster finished its cut-over to compacted topic logs last night. All retention-based topics in the orders domain now compact on key instead of aging out, which closes the replay-gap issue we flagged in the Harwick incident review. Disk usage on the brokers dropped about 35% after the first compaction pass. Consumers required no changes; lag stayed nominal throughout. One follow-up: the audit topic stays on time-based retention by design. The brokers are now running with the following configuration.

settings of fahag-haduf:
[ulaox]
port = 8443
region = south-2
host = ulaox.lumiccorp.internal
timeout_ms = 500
retries = 8

**Finance Review — Calderpine Launch Plan**

Quick recap for department heads: the Calderpine launch budget came in tighter than expected, mostly thanks to Priya's team trimming the packaging spend. Margins look healthy at the planned price point, though marketing wants another look at the Q2 media allocation. Tooling costs are locked, and contingency sits at a comfortable level. One item stays off the main deck for now.

management briefing: Sorielix Systems is in early talks to buy Druethix Logistics for about $34.1 million. The Gorwyn launch date is May 13, and nothing goes to the press before then.